I have the following xml given: <Para> Some useful Text <Stretchext>Bla Bla - some usefule thing</Stretchext> Another useful text <Stretchext>Bla Bla - some usefule thing</Stretchext> Further useful text </Para> The Probelm is, how to create a xsl Stylesheet? I used the following: .... <xsl:template match="Para"> <xsl:apply-templates select="//Stretchtext"/> </xsl:template> <xsl:template match="Stretchtext"/> <xsl:value-of select="position()"/> </xsl:template> --------------------------------------------------------- Problem: The problem now is that the function postion() works well, but I don't get the output of the text from the xml File. If I do the following: <xsl:template match="Para"> <xsl:apply-templates /> </xsl:template> I do get the output of the texts, but now the function position() dos not count correctly. So how can I get the output of the text according to its occurance and count the Stretchtext-Tags correctly. Thank you.
